TRISTAN AND IVY FOREVER

So I just finished Kissed By An Angel, which is actually three books in one... Kissed by an Angel, The Power of Love, and Soulmates. It was such a sweet love story!

In Kissed by an Angel, Ivy and Tristan start going out, then he dies in a car accident because their brakes were cut. Ivy was in the accident, but she survives. As she tries to get over losing her boyfriend, her stepbrother Gregory turns out to be a great source of comfort. Meanwhile, Tristan has become an angel and he and his friend Lacey are watching over Ivy even though they can't do much. At the end of this book, Tristan figures out that the accident he died in was not an accident... it was attempted murder, and it was aimed for Ivy.
In The Power of Love, Tristan continues to watch out for Ivy, and he talks to her through Will and Beth even though she doesn't know it's him doing it. Also, Ivy starts to see some romance with Gregory, her stepbrother, and Will, he friend. The killer gets closer and closer.
Finally, in Soulmates, Tristan saves Ivy... from Gregory! It turns out Gregory thought Ivy saw him murder his mother, which he did, and decided to kill her too. He also killed his best friend Eric, who was going to tell Ivy.
This was a good murder mystery, as well as romance... Just like Harper's Island, you didn't see who the psycho killer was until the very end and then it may have been too late. This book is like 700 pages, but it's well worth it. (And the print's kinda big, and the margins are kinda small.)
